I find them regularly praising Audi for interior design and materials, and for overall quality, but they don't always rank #1 in comparisons. The overall styling of the TT, in particular, has almost always been praised. Recent issues of Autoweek and Automobile have been pretty Audi-favorable IMO. The A3 got raves from longterm tests, but also questions about its cost-of-entry level, which I agree is pretty high. The "S" cars generally get very good reviews, as total cars, but not always as the fastest or most overt.

Audi and MB have both had some issues with reliability lately, and MB was taken to task in Automobile for it in a pretty big article. Audi seems to be given some slack in that area, considering the number of people I know that have problems with models in the 2000-2006 years. Ditto on VW.
Only BMW seems to be getting a consistent pass in my eyes - the only fault any car magazine seems to find with BMWs is the iDrive system, and sometimes the hideous styling of Chris Bangle... Consumer Reports has a slightly different view of reliability ;)
